A trillion dollar month rewrites the playbook

Monthly perp DEX volumes first crossed the $1 trillion mark in October 2025 and maintained that level through December. For context, the entire segment processed just $4.1 trillion across all of 2024. The speed of this transition caught even seasoned analysts off guard. Perp DEXs now command roughly 26% of the total crypto derivatives market, up from single digits just 12 months prior.

BitGo’s $2 billion IPO and Copper’s early-stage listing talks signal that crypto infrastructure, particularly custody, has become a distinct investable sector. Yet for many retail and crypto-native traders, paying for institutional custody feels unnecessary when decentralized alternatives exist. The message is clear: if the protocol can do what a custodian does without taking your keys, why bother with a middleman?

HFDX enters this environment as a protocol built specifically for traders who want professional execution without custody tradeoffs. Unlike order-book models that rely on centralized market makers, HFDX settles trades against a shared liquidity pool governed entirely by smart contracts. 

Pricing comes from decentralized oracles, and every position, every liquidation, and every fee is verifiable on-chain. This architecture removes the trust assumptions that defined earlier generations of perpetual platforms.

What sets HFDX apart is its Liquidity Loan Note system, which allows capital participants to commit funds in exchange for fixed-term, fixed-rate returns funded by actual protocol activity. These returns come from trading fees and borrowing costs, not inflationary token rewards. 

The protocol makes no guarantees, and all participation carries risk tied to market conditions and smart contract execution. For traders and capital providers alike, transparency is the point: you can audit where the yield comes from.
